Formal definitions of family or marriage, such as those that appear in immigration acts or in health care or in employment benefit policies, may have important implications on ones life. Definitions are central to research and to the knowledge that results from research. Definitions are social constructions that confer status and legitimacy for the group involved. Being defined as having a family often carries with it a status of normality, being a mother or father is a legitimate and normative status in most societies and having a family carries distinct rights and responsibilities. Over centuries we have witnessed a great many definitions of the family. The bible repots that king solomon"s family included 700 wives and 300 concubines. In israel- monogamy is the principle form of marriage, bans polygamy. Many dictionaries define the family as a fundamental social group for society or as a building block for society or, two opposite sex adults and their biological or adopted offspring.
